Contribuisci feedbackThere isn't much to say about Greggs as it is well-known throughout the country. The sittingbourne location is always bustling with activity. I had a tea and sausage roll and received good service, although it was a bit slow at times due to how busy it was. It seemed like there weren't enough staff working the counter. Overall, the food was tasty and the quality was good. I just wish the staff would be more attentive and not constantly disappearing to the back of the shop.
This restaurant is a five-minute walk from Sittingbourne station. They offer delicious and affordable sandwiches and cakes. I did try a vegan sausage roll, but unfortunately they have not yet caught on in Kent!
